[OE-core] [PATCH 1/2] qemux86: use a Core 2 Duo CPU instead of the original circa-1993 Pentium

Khem Raj raj.khem at gmail.com
Mon May 13 15:54:50 UTC 2019


On Mon, May 13, 2019 at 8:33 AM Alexander Kanavin <alex.kanavin at gmail.com>
wrote:

> This matches what the qemux86_64 is currently using, and
> will allow testing the instructions added in the meantime;
> particularly various SSE extensions are now enabled.
>

While I like this change I also worry if we are leaving out any significant
x86 implementation out there in embedded space x86-64 is relatively newer
compared to 32 bit which was long stable

>
> Signed-off-by: Alexander Kanavin <alex.kanavin at gmail.com>
> ---
>  meta/conf/machine/include/qemuboot-x86.inc | 4 ++--
>  meta/conf/machine/qemux86.conf             | 3 +--
>  2 files changed, 3 insertions(+), 4 deletions(-)
>
> diff --git a/meta/conf/machine/include/qemuboot-x86.inc
> b/meta/conf/machine/include/qemuboot-x86.inc
> index 5fdbe4df50e..82ce46d8604 100644
> --- a/meta/conf/machine/include/qemuboot-x86.inc
> +++ b/meta/conf/machine/include/qemuboot-x86.inc
> @@ -1,8 +1,8 @@
>  # For runqemu
>  IMAGE_CLASSES += "qemuboot"
>  QB_SYSTEM_NAME_x86 = "qemu-system-i386"
> -QB_CPU_x86 = "-cpu pentium2"
> -QB_CPU_KVM_x86 = "-cpu pentium2"
> +QB_CPU_x86 = "-cpu core2duo"
> +QB_CPU_KVM_x86 = "-cpu core2duo"
>
>  QB_SYSTEM_NAME_x86-64 = "qemu-system-x86_64"
>  QB_CPU_x86-64 = "-cpu core2duo"
> diff --git a/meta/conf/machine/qemux86.conf
> b/meta/conf/machine/qemux86.conf
> index f2434a4b5f5..272ad1e1870 100644
> --- a/meta/conf/machine/qemux86.conf
> +++ b/meta/conf/machine/qemux86.conf
> @@ -8,8 +8,7 @@ PREFERRED_PROVIDER_virtual/libgles1 ?= "mesa"
>  PREFERRED_PROVIDER_virtual/libgles2 ?= "mesa"
>
>  require conf/machine/include/qemu.inc
> -DEFAULTTUNE ?= "i586"
> -X86ARCH32 ?= "i586"
> +DEFAULTTUNE ?= "core2-32"
>  require conf/machine/include/tune-corei7.inc
>  require conf/machine/include/qemuboot-x86.inc
>
> --
> 2.17.1
>
> --
> _______________________________________________
> Openembedded-core mailing list
> Openembedded-core at lists.openembedded.org
> http://lists.openembedded.org/mailman/listinfo/openembedded-core
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.openembedded.org/pipermail/openembedded-core/attachments/20190513/187385a0/attachment.html>


More information about the Openembedded-core mailing list